Wählen Sie Ihre Cookie-Einstellungen aus

Wir verwenden essentielle Cookies und ähnliche Tools, die für die Bereitstellung unserer Website und Services erforderlich sind. Wir verwenden Performance-Cookies, um anonyme Statistiken zu sammeln, damit wir verstehen können, wie Kunden unsere Website nutzen, und Verbesserungen vornehmen können. Essentielle Cookies können nicht deaktiviert werden, aber Sie können auf „Anpassen“ oder „Ablehnen“ klicken, um Performance-Cookies abzulehnen.

Wenn Sie damit einverstanden sind, verwenden AWS und zugelassene Drittanbieter auch Cookies, um nützliche Features der Website bereitzustellen, Ihre Präferenzen zu speichern und relevante Inhalte, einschließlich relevanter Werbung, anzuzeigen. Um alle nicht notwendigen Cookies zu akzeptieren oder abzulehnen, klicken Sie auf „Akzeptieren“ oder „Ablehnen“. Um detailliertere Entscheidungen zu treffen, klicken Sie auf „Anpassen“.

Erste Schritte mit dem AWS CDK

Fokusmodus
Erste Schritte mit dem AWS CDK - AWS Cloud Development Kit (AWS CDK) v2

Dies ist der AWS CDK v2-Entwicklerhandbuch. Das ältere CDK v1 wurde am 1. Juni 2022 in die Wartung aufgenommen und der Support wurde am 1. Juni 2023 eingestellt.

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Dies ist der AWS CDK v2-Entwicklerhandbuch. Das ältere CDK v1 wurde am 1. Juni 2022 in die Wartung aufgenommen und der Support wurde am 1. Juni 2023 eingestellt.

Die vorliegende Übersetzung wurde maschinell erstellt. Im Falle eines Konflikts oder eines Widerspruchs zwischen dieser übersetzten Fassung und der englischen Fassung (einschließlich infolge von Verzögerungen bei der Übersetzung) ist die englische Fassung maßgeblich.

Beginnen Sie mit der AWS Cloud Development Kit (AWS CDK) Installation und Konfiguration der AWS CDK Befehlszeilenschnittstelle (AWS CDK CLI). Verwenden Sie dann das CDK CLI um Ihre erste CDK-App zu erstellen, Ihre AWS Umgebung zu booten und Ihre Anwendung bereitzustellen.

Voraussetzungen

Bevor Sie mit dem beginnen AWS CDK, müssen Sie alle Voraussetzungen erfüllen. Diese Voraussetzungen sind für diejenigen erforderlich, für die das Programmieren neu AWS oder neu ist. Detaillierte Anweisungen finden Sie unter AWS CDK Voraussetzungen.

Wir empfehlen Ihnen, ein grundlegendes Verständnis davon zu haben, was das AWS CDK ist. Weitere Informationen erhalten Sie unter Was ist der AWS CDK? und Lernen Sie die AWS CDK Kernkonzepte kennen.

Installiere das AWS CDK CLI

Benutze die Node Package Manager zur Installation des CDK CLI. Wir empfehlen, es global mit dem folgenden Befehl zu installieren:

$ npm install -g aws-cdk

Um eine bestimmte Version des CDK zu installieren CLI, verwenden Sie die folgende Befehlsstruktur:

$ npm install -g aws-cdk@X.YY.Z

Wenn Sie mehrere Versionen von verwenden möchten AWS CDK, sollten Sie die Installation einer passenden Version des CDK in Betracht ziehen CLI in einzelnen CDK-Projekten. Entfernen Sie dazu die -g Option aus dem npm install Befehl. Verwenden Sie dann, npx aws-cdk um das CDK aufzurufen CLI. Dadurch wird eine lokale Version ausgeführt, falls sie existiert. Andernfalls wird die global installierte Version verwendet.

Problembehandlung bei einem CDK CLI installation (Installation)

Wenn Sie einen Berechtigungsfehler erhalten und Administratorzugriff auf Ihr System haben, führen Sie Folgendes aus:

$ sudo npm install -g aws-cdk

Wenn Sie eine Fehlermeldung erhalten, versuchen Sie, das CDK zu deinstallieren CLI indem Sie Folgendes ausführen:

$ npm uninstall -g aws-cdk

Wiederholen Sie dann die Schritte, um das CDK neu zu installieren CLI.

Überprüfen Sie, ob das CDK erfolgreich war CLI installation (Installation)

Führen Sie den folgenden Befehl aus, um zu überprüfen, ob die Installation erfolgreich war. Der AWS CDK CLI sollte die Versionsnummer ausgeben:

$ cdk --version

Konfigurieren Sie die AWS CDK CLI

Nach der Installation des CDK CLI, können Sie damit beginnen, Anwendungen auf Ihrem lokalen Computer zu entwickeln. Um mit Anwendungen interagieren zu können AWS, z. B. zur Bereitstellung von Anwendungen, müssen auf Ihrem lokalen Computer Sicherheitsanmeldedaten konfiguriert sein, mit denen Sie alle von Ihnen initiierten Aktionen ausführen können.

Um Sicherheitsanmeldeinformationen auf Ihrem lokalen Computer zu konfigurieren, verwenden Sie die AWS CLI. Wie Sie Sicherheitsanmeldedaten konfigurieren, hängt davon ab, wie Sie Benutzer verwalten. Anweisungen finden Sie unter Authentifizierungs- und Zugangsdaten im AWS Command Line Interface Benutzerhandbuch.

Das CDK CLI verwendet automatisch die Sicherheitsanmeldedaten, die Sie mit dem AWS CLI konfigurieren. Wenn Sie beispielsweise ein IAM Identity Center-Benutzer sind, können Sie den aws configure sso Befehl verwenden, um Sicherheitsanmeldeinformationen zu konfigurieren. Wenn Sie ein IAM-Benutzer sind, können Sie den aws configure Befehl verwenden. Er AWS CLI führt Sie durch die Konfiguration der Sicherheitsanmeldedaten auf Ihrem lokalen Computer und speichert die erforderlichen Informationen in Ihren config credentials Dateien. Dann, wenn Sie das CDK verwenden CLI, z. B. die Bereitstellung einer Anwendung mit dem cdk deploy CDK CLI verwendet Ihre konfigurierten Sicherheitsanmeldedaten.

Genau wie AWS CLI das CDK CLI wird standardmäßig dein default Profil verwenden. Sie können mit dem CDK ein Profil angeben CLI --profileOption. Weitere Informationen zur Verwendung von Sicherheitsanmeldedaten mit dem CDK CLI, finden Sie unter Konfigurieren Sie Sicherheitsanmeldedaten für AWS CDK CLI.

(Optional) Installieren Sie zusätzliche Tools AWS CDK

Das AWS Toolkit for Visual Studio Codeist ein Open-Source-Plug-In für Visual Studio Code, mit dem Sie Anwendungen erstellen, debuggen und bereitstellen können. AWS Das Toolkit bietet ein integriertes Erlebnis für die Entwicklung von AWS CDK Anwendungen. Es enthält die AWS CDK Explorer-Funktion, mit der Sie Ihre AWS CDK Projekte auflisten und die verschiedenen Komponenten der CDK-Anwendung durchsuchen können. Detaillierte Informationen finden Sie hier:

Erstelle deine erste CDK-App

Sie können jetzt mit der Verwendung von beginnen, AWS CDK indem Sie Ihre erste CDK-App erstellen. Detaillierte Anweisungen finden Sie unter Tutorial: Erstelle deine erste App AWS CDK.

DatenschutzNutzungsbedingungen für die WebsiteCookie-Einstellungen
© 2025, Amazon Web Services, Inc. oder Tochtergesellschaften. Alle Rechte vorbehalten.